Shift Toward Low-Emission and Low-Styrene Resin Systems
Environmental compliance is becoming a direct commercial factor in the Transparent Polyester Resin Market rather than a secondary regulatory consideration. Buyers in furniture coatings, transparent sanitary products, decorative castings, and interior applications are increasingly specifying low-emission resin systems due to indoor air quality regulations and workplace exposure norms.
In 2026, low-styrene and reduced-VOC transparent polyester systems account for a significant share of newly commercialized formulations, especially across Europe and Japan. Manufacturers are redesigning resin chemistry to maintain optical transparency while lowering volatile emissions during curing and processing. This transition is particularly visible in transparent casting applications where odor reduction and processing safety have become procurement priorities.
The European Chemicals Agency continued tighter oversight of styrene exposure thresholds during 2025 implementation cycles, pushing downstream processors to reconsider traditional formulations. Similar compliance discussions are emerging across South Korea and parts of Southeast Asia, especially in export-oriented manufacturing industries supplying decorative panels and consumer goods.
Resin producers are responding through higher investment in specialty additives, UV stabilizers, and modified curing systems. Instead of competing primarily on pricing, suppliers are increasingly differentiating products based on transparency retention, scratch resistance, and environmental certifications.
Expanding Use in Lightweight Automotive and Mobility Components
Transparent polyester materials are benefiting from the broader transition toward lightweight mobility systems. Automotive suppliers are using transparent resin technologies in interior trims, protective covers, transparent composite housings, lighting systems, and aesthetic structural parts where dimensional stability and visual appearance are both required.
Electric vehicle manufacturing activity continues to support resin demand. Global EV production is projected to cross 23 million units in 2026, creating downstream opportunities for advanced polymer and composite materials. Transparent polyester systems are gaining attention in battery housing accessories, lightweight panel systems, and molded transparent assemblies because of their balance between cost efficiency and mechanical strength.
China remains central to this demand cycle. Multiple EV supply chain investments announced during 2025 by Chinese automotive component manufacturers increased sourcing of specialty resins for molded transparent applications. India is also emerging as a regional growth center, supported by rising domestic vehicle assembly and expanding Tier-1 supplier capabilities.
Unlike commodity polymers, transparent polyester resins used in transportation applications often require customized thermal stability and impact resistance characteristics. This specialization is increasing average selling prices in mobility-related applications compared with standard decorative uses.

Rising Demand from Electronics Encapsulation and Electrical Components
Electronics manufacturing has become an increasingly important growth area for transparent polyester formulations. Miniaturized electrical systems, consumer electronics, LED assemblies, and encapsulation applications require materials with stable optical properties, insulation performance, and dimensional reliability.
Asia dominates this segment due to concentration of electronics manufacturing capacity. Taiwan, South Korea, mainland China, and Malaysia collectively account for a large portion of transparent resin demand linked to electronic assemblies. Transparent polyester compounds are being incorporated into protective casings, transparent electrical housings, sensor covers, and specialty encapsulation systems.
The broader semiconductor investment cycle is also supporting indirect demand. During 2025, several electronics manufacturing expansion announcements across Southeast Asia increased expected consumption of specialty polymer materials used in component protection and assembly operations.
Higher-performance electronic applications are creating stricter purity and thermal resistance requirements. As a result, producers capable of supplying optical-grade transparent polyester materials with low impurity levels are capturing stronger margins than suppliers focused solely on conventional industrial grades.
Feedstock Volatility Continues to Influence Pricing Structures
While demand indicators remain positive across several end-use sectors, raw material cost instability continues to shape profitability throughout the Transparent Polyester Resin Market. Key inputs including glycols, maleic anhydride, phthalic anhydride, and styrene derivatives experienced periodic price fluctuations during 2025 and early 2026 due to refinery disruptions, energy cost movements, and regional supply balancing.
Asian producers maintained relative cost advantages because of integrated petrochemical infrastructure and larger-scale manufacturing economics. However, freight normalization after earlier logistics disruptions has gradually reduced regional pricing disparities compared with the extreme volatility observed in prior years.
Manufacturers are increasingly relying on contract-based procurement strategies to reduce exposure to spot-market feedstock swings. Some producers are also investing in recycled and partially bio-based intermediates to diversify sourcing risk while aligning with sustainability expectations from downstream industries.
The pricing environment remains particularly sensitive in commodity-grade transparent polyester products where differentiation is limited. In contrast, specialty transparent systems designed for electronics, transportation, and optical applications continue to maintain healthier margin profiles because customers prioritize performance consistency over lowest-cost sourcing.

Transparent Polyester Resin Market Segmentation by Application Economics
Application economics vary considerably across the Transparent Polyester Resin Market. Commodity decorative applications generally operate with lower margins and higher pricing sensitivity, whereas electronics encapsulation and transportation composites support premium pricing due to stricter performance specifications.
Decorative casting applications remain highly volume-driven, particularly in China and India where demand for engineered marble, translucent panels, and premium furniture components continues expanding. Growth in organized retail construction and hospitality projects is sustaining purchases of transparent polyester systems used in high-gloss decorative surfaces.
The automotive sector, by comparison, prioritizes mechanical performance, thermal stability, and dimensional precision. Resin suppliers serving mobility applications typically operate under longer qualification cycles and supply agreements, creating more stable pricing structures than construction-linked demand channels.
Electrical and electronics applications are increasingly profitable for suppliers capable of producing low-impurity transparent formulations. These products require higher technical consistency, especially for LED protection, sensor covers, and encapsulation systems exposed to thermal cycling conditions.

Transparent Polyester Resin Market Share by Manufacturers
The top global manufacturers collectively contribute nearly half of total market revenue in 2026. Market concentration is higher in specialty transparent polyester formulations than in standard decorative resin categories.
Polynt-Reichhold remains one of the largest producers in the Transparent Polyester Resin Market, supported by its broad manufacturing network across Europe, Asia, and North America. The company maintains strong positions in engineered stone, transportation composites, industrial panels, and sanitaryware applications. Its STYPOL and OPTIMOLD product families continue seeing demand from customers requiring low-emission and high-clarity resin systems.
AOC holds a significant share of the market through its focus on specialty composites and low-styrene resin technologies. The company has strengthened its presence in transportation, industrial construction products, and decorative molded applications. Its strategy increasingly centers on customized resin systems with improved indoor air quality performance and lower VOC emissions.
INEOS Composites remains a major supplier for industrial and infrastructure-related transparent polyester systems. The company benefits from integrated petrochemical operations that help stabilize feedstock costs during periods of raw material volatility. INEOS products are widely used in corrosion-resistant industrial structures, translucent panels, and construction composites.
Ashland continues maintaining a strong presence in specialty performance segments of the Transparent Polyester Resin Market. The company focuses more heavily on engineered applications where technical consistency, optical performance, and formulation stability are prioritized over low-cost sourcing. Ashland products are widely used in premium coatings, engineered composites, and selected electronics-related applications.
Chinese manufacturers such as Tianhe Resin and Xinyang Technology Group are steadily increasing global market penetration. Their growth is supported by aggressive pricing, large-scale manufacturing capacity, and strong domestic demand from decorative construction and engineered stone industries. These suppliers remain especially competitive in commodity transparent polyester grades exported across Asia, the Middle East, and parts of Latin America.
Poliya continues expanding in decorative composite and transparent gelcoat applications, particularly across Europe and surrounding export markets. The company’s product portfolio is widely used in decorative molded products and translucent composite structures.
Interplastic Corporation maintains a stable position in North American industrial composites and transportation applications. The company supplies transparent polyester formulations designed for structural durability, dimensional stability, and weather resistance.
Regional producers in India and Southeast Asia are also increasing participation in the market as local demand for sanitaryware, electrical housings, and decorative infrastructure materials expands. Several mid-sized manufacturers are gaining customers by offering shorter lead times and application-specific resin customization.
